Arsenal striker Gabriel Jesus has admitted he has no idea why he was confronted by Everton’s Yerry Mina during their recent meeting.

Everton took on Arsenal in a pre-season friendly last week, with the Gunners running out as 2-0 winners courtesy of goals from Gabriel Jesus and Bukayo Saka.

It was the usual friendly affair for most of the clash, with both sides focusing on improving their fitness rather than worrying about the result or the performance.

There was, though, one flashpoint in the game with Everton’s Yerry Mina clashing with Arsenal’s Gabriel Jesus.

The nature of the cause of the incident wasn’t clear to those watching, with nothing having happened other than the usual clashes throughout a game of football.

And it seems that Jesus was equally perplexed by the situation, admitting to the media in his homeland after the game that he had no idea what had caused Mina to confront him.

“I played with Yerry Mina before at Palmeiras, and we were very close,” he told TNT Sports.

“Then I don’t know why he started attacking me, picking on my chest and giving me lip; I don’t know why or what his motive was.

“In the end, I’m not a kid anymore, I also responded to him. In the end, it’s just part of the game.”
